Hiram Mack Roland...
Hiram Mack Roland, 63, passed away at Arlington Memorial Hospital in Arlington, TX on June 26, 2004.
He was born in Bowie, TX on October 17, 1941 to Bob Roland and Mavis King Roland. He graduated from Bowie High School and lived in Bowie eighteen years before moving to Arlington. Mack was a inspector for General Motors. He served in the U.S. Army and worked for General Motors 32 years. He was baptized into the First Christian Church at a very young age. He was married to his wife Joan in 1989 in Las Vegas, NV.
Survivors include: his wife, Joan Roland of Arlington, TX; two sons, Fred Mew of Euless, TX and Jeff Mew of Fort Worth, TX; three daughters, Judy Schaffer of Houston, TX, Julie Galier of Arlington, TX and Jamie Dugger of Cleburne, TX; eleven grandchildren; and one great grandchild; his mother, Mrs. Mavis Vandenberg of Bowie; one brother, Kent Roland of Bowie, TX; three sisters, Sherry Earnheart of Rockwall, TX, Kristi Hand of Bowie, TX and Kathi Gilmore of Bowie, TX.
He was preceded in death by his father, Bob Roland and one brother, Don Roland.
Services were on Tuesday, June 29, 2004 at 2:30 p.m. at First Freewill Baptist Church of Bowie with Rev. Larry Cox officating. Fry Funeral Home of Bowie directed the service. Interment followed in Elmwood Cemetery.
Pallbearers were Damon Earnheart, Jacob Roland, Tommy Roland, John Earnheart, Shane Gilmore, Bobby McKinley, Darwin McKinley and Monty Cooper. Honorary pallbearers were Wilburn Gilmore, Tommy Roland, Jeff Mew, Mike Roland and General Motors friends.
Viola Bell Breeden...
Viola Bell Breeden, age 63 of Bowie, TX passed away June 27, 2004 in the Bowie Memorial Hospital in Bowie, TX.
Ms. Breeden was born January 8, 1941 in Thalia, TX to Viola Thompson and W.A. Breeden. She worked as a Nurses Aide for Horizon Manor and for Belmire Nursing Home for ten years until her health would not allow it.
Funeral services for Ms. Breeden were held Wednesday, June 30, 2004 at 11:00 a.m. at the Scott-Morris Chapel. Interment was at Montague Cemetery under the direction of Scott-Morris Funeral Home.
Surviving relatives include: one sister, Lula Hudson, Bowie, TX; two brothers, Johnnie and Jimmie Breeden, both of Montague, TX; and many nieces, nephews, great nieces and nephews.
Casket bearers included: her nephews and great nephews - Dale Breeden, Billy Brisco, Edward Merritt, Bill Merritt, Phillip Merrit and Ed Merritt.
Elmer Ray Allison...
Elmer Ray Allison, age 65, of Bellevue, TX passed away June 17, 2004 at the Faith Community Hospital in Jacksboro, TX.
Mr. Allison was born August 29, 1938 in Dean, TX. He was a Road Foreman for Clay County Precinct 3 from January 1983 to December 1986.
Funeral services for Mr. Allison were held Monday, June 21, 2004 at 4:00 p.m. at the Bellevue First United Methodist Church with Rev. Lewis Ray Sleeth officiating. Interment was at the Bellevue Cemetery under the direction of Fry Funeral Home.
Surviving relatives include: one son, Bennie Allison, Iowa Park, TX; one daughter, Lisa Allison, Bellevue, TX; two brothers, Buster, Allison, Bowie, TX and George Allison, Henrietta, TX; two sisters, Eules Jean Jones, Bellevue, TX and Fay Harrison, Bellevue, TX. He was preceded in death by his wife, JoAnn Allison in 1987 and one brother, James Allison in 2002.
Pallbearers included: Robert Jones, Jacob Jones, John Barnett, David Peden, Leon Slaughter, Dwight Jones and Thomas Jones. Honorary pallbearers included: John Harrison, Billy Glenn Harrison and Steven Harrison.
Marie Pickett...
Marie Pickett, age 82, of Bowie, TX passed away June 20, 2004 in the Bowie Memorial Hospital in Bowie, TX.
Mrs. Picket had been a resident of the surrounding area for 78 years. She accepted her Lord and Savior when she was fourteen years old and has been a member of Southside Baptist Church in Bowie since 1973. She worked eleven years as a nurses aide at Bellmire Healthcare and more than eleven years at Gibson’s Discount Center before retiring in 1990.
Funeral services for Mrs. Pickett were held Tuesday, June 22, 2004 at 10:00 a.m. at the Fry Funeral Home Chapel with Rev. Darious McKay officiating. Interment was at the Newport Cemetery under the direction of Fry Funeral Home.
Surviving relatives include: one son, Gary Pickett, Bowie, TX; one daughter, Peggy Hamilton, Bowie, TX; seven grandchildren; seventeen great grandchildren; three step great grandchildren; one brother, Billy McGee, Montague, TX; and two sisters, Elena Tackett and Betty Jones, both of Fort Worth, TX.
Pallbearers included: Kendell Hamilton, David Hamilton, Jeremy Hamilton, Eddy Robinson, Josh Swint and Michael Buth.
Joyce Marie Shaw...
Joyce Marie Shaw, age 64, of Bowie, TX passed away June 28, 2004 in Bowie, TX.
Mrs. Shaw was born February 28, 1940 in Decatur, TX to Lester and Louise Garrett Neighbors. She married Darrel Shaw on June 25, 1959 in Alvord, TX and worked for Shaw’s Plumbing of Bowie, their family business. She displayed resilience and generosity throughout her life, which was centered around her family. She was a devoted wife for forty-five years and remained a loving, caring mother and grandmother until her death.
Funeral services for Mrs. Shaw were held Wednesday, June 30, 2004 at Lighthouse Assembly of God church with Reverends Greg Newton and Dave Maher officiating. Interment was in Alvord Cemetery under the direction of White Family Funeral Home.
Surviving relatives include: her husband, Darrel Shaw, Bowie, TX; children, Shelly Richey and her husband, David, Bowie, TX, Mike Shaw and his wife, Jeannette, Bowie, TX, Greg Shaw and his wife, Candy, Bowie, TX; one brother, Melton Neighbors and his wife Cookie, Alvord, TX; two sisters, Loyce Garrett and her husband, Pat, Alvord, TX and Helen Yale and her husband, Marion, Alvord, TX; mother and father-in-law, Mr. and Mrs. L.V. Shaw, Bowie, TX; sister-in-law, Vickie Waldrip and her husband, Loyd, Bowie, TX; and eight grandchildren.
Casket bearers included: Keith Richey, Skye Richey, Chase Richey, Jordon Shaw, Brent Shaw and Eli Shaw.

Nannie Elizabeth Parr...
Nannie Elizabeth Parr, age 95, of Wichita Falls, TX passed away June23, 2004.
Ms. Parr was born May 31, 1909 in Spanish Fort, TX to Mary Pricilla Gossett and William Milton Crownover. She was active in the Home Demonstration organization and a strong supporter of 4H in Montague County. She worked very hard to get the Farm Bureau organized in Montague County. She was a Baptist and a member of the Eastern Star.
Funeral services for Ms. Parr were held Saturday, June 26, 2004 at 2:30 p.m. at the Scott Morris Chapel with David Crownover and Adrian Hill officiating. Interment was at the Nocona Cemetery under the direction of Scott Morris Funeral Home.
Surviving relatives include: one sister-in-law; and many nieces and nephews.
